A »Infrastructure developments can significantly boost land value by improving accessibility and connectivity, making areas more attractive to both residents and businesses. Enhanced transportation, utilities, and amenities often lead to increased demand, driving up prices. For example, a new highway or public transit line can transform a previously overlooked location into a prime real estate hotspot. Therefore, investing in areas with planned infrastructure projects can be a smart strategy for potential property appreciation.
